Pocket Mahjong on Game Boy is exactly what it sounds like—mahjong solitaire, but portable. You start with a neatly arranged stack of tiles, scanning for matching pairs you can remove. At first it seems straightforward, but the deeper layers start showing up fast—some tiles are buried under others, and clearing one pair might lock you out of another.

The controls are simple (d-pad to move, A to select), but the real challenge is spotting patterns before you paint yourself into a corner. I kept getting stuck halfway through, realizing too late that I’d left myself with no valid moves. The music’s this weirdly calming chiptune loop that somehow makes losing less frustrating.

It’s not flashy, but if you like tile-matching puzzles, this one’s got that “just one more try” pull. Perfect for killing time on a bus ride.
